Experience the Ultimate Romantic Getaway to Bali


When it comes to romantic getaway destinations, Bali is often at the top of the list. Widely regarded as one of the most beautiful places in the world, Bali’s pristine white and black sand beaches, clear sapphire water, and magnificent sunsets enthrall couples looking for a tranquil, picturesque place to enjoy. From the stately mountains to the lush vegetation including the bright green mazes of rice fields, the spectacular scenery is like nowhere else in the world.

Accommodations are luxurious and spacious, and Bali has an abundance of premier resorts near the beaches and mountains. Private villas overlook the sea and offer couples privacy, freedom, and all the comforts of home plus the amenities of the finest hotels. Many villas have swimming pools and gardens with staff such as chauffeurs, chefs, and butlers at your service.

Dining in Bali is a gastronomic delight. Restaurants and cafes offer a wide variety of cuisine ranging from satay, marinated barbecued meat served with peanut sauce, to black rice pudding. Chinese food is also popular in Bali, and fresh seafood is plentiful. Vegetarian fare is easy to find, and it is made with the freshest ingredients from local markets. The Balinese enjoy snacking, and food carts serving soup, spring rolls, and ice cream are available almost any time of day. 

No matter what you do in Bali, there is an air of romance surrounding you. The most romantic Balinese experiences include . . .
  • Private champagne and seafood dinners at sunset on Jimbaran Beach.
  • A rejuvenating couples massage with steam and sauna at your villa or at one of the many spas, followed by high tea.
  • A cooking class for two followed by a catamaran dinner cruise with live music.
  • Relaxing horseback riding or intimate horse-drawn carriage rides.
  • Strolls along the sea on isolated beaches, nature hikes in remote forests, and sightseeing helicopter rides followed by romantic picnic lunches.
  • Scuba diving and snorkeling in the crystalline waters of the Indian Ocean.
  • A guided tour of Mount Agung, the holiest mountain in Bali and an active volcano. 

Bali is a serene, breathtaking place that welcomes couples from all over the world and offers not only romance but also excitement, fun, and luxury. For an intimate, relaxing getaway for two, look no further than this island paradise.

Why Stay in a Private Villa?

Travelers often stay in hotels because that’s all they know, but a private villa is far more exclusive and fun than a hotel—for approximately the same price or less. Whether you’re looking for a romantic getaway or a great place to invite your new friends, a villa is the perfect setting.

Private villas are vacation homes that cater to the traveler. Your desires will dictate where you rent your villa, as amenities and locations vary. Do your research before renting a villa so that your choice will give you all the extras you expect.

Here are just a few advantages of a private villa:
  • All the comforts of home. Villas are nicely appointed, with gourmet kitchens, spacious dining rooms, inviting living rooms, fitness rooms, and opulent bedrooms and baths. Some villas, however, do require you to rent exercise or office equipment, if they are not equipped with them already. You’ll feel right at home among the luxury.
  • Romantic outdoor touches. Breezy gazebos, lush grounds, fragrant gardens, and refreshing swimming pools add to the elegant romance of a private villa.
  • Space. Even the most luxurious suite can’t compare to the sheer indulgence of a villa.
  • Privacy and freedom. Cook and eat anything at any time, or have your meals delivered. Do as you please when you please. Be quiet, or be loud—it’s up to you. You won’t have the intrusion of hotel staff or other guests. It’s just you and your party.
  • Personal staff to look after every need. Chefs, butlers, drivers, and maids cater to every whim. If you’re looking for spa treatments or massages, professionals come to you, and trainers and exercise instructors are available upon request. Certified babysitters or nannies take care of the younger ones while you play or relax.
  • Extra services. Villa managers and staff can arrange entertainment and activities for their guests. Be sure to ask about local tours and events as well as any unusual excursions or off-the-beaten-path areas you’d like to explore. Villa managers are happy to recommend restaurants, shopping, and charters.
